Auto Pirates: New Game from Botworld Creators Launched

Featherweight Games, creators of popular titles like Botworld Adventure and Skiing Yeti Mountain, has launched their newest game: Auto Pirates: Captains Cup. This strategic auto-battler takes the action to the high seas!

A Strategic Auto-Battler on the High Seas

Assemble a crew of diverse pirates, customize your ship, and engage in thrilling naval battles! Conquer foes, accumulate treasure and climb the global leaderboards to prove your pirate prowess.

Auto Pirates boasts a vast roster of over 80 unique pirates, all available for free, without any paywalls. These pirates are categorized into seven distinct classes: Boarders, Cannons, Musketeers, Defenders, and more, allowing for strategic team composition.

Experiment with various pirate combinations from different fantasy factions, equip powerful relics, and utilize diverse ship types to dominate your enemies. Employ any tactic necessary—blast, board, burn, or sink—to rise through the ranks and claim a top spot.

Extensive Customization Options

With over 100 relics to discover and combine, creating powerful synergistic effects is key. The strategic depth is further enhanced by the multitude of ship options and pirate class combinations.

Dive into the World of Auto Pirates: Captains Cup

If you enjoy deck-building games and strategic auto-battlers, Auto Pirates: Captains Cup is worth a look. This free-to-play game offers optional in-app purchases. Compete against players worldwide, not just AI, for a truly challenging experience. Its strategic focus sets it apart in the crowded auto-battler market.
